Abstract

Single nucleotide polymorphisms (SNPs) have rapidly gained much importance molecular breeding and genetics of certain animals and crops. Current research involves genome wide selection studies on the basis of these SNP markers. A high density single nucleotide polymorphism array is important for geneticists and molecular breeders nowadays. Allelic variations covers maximum part of genome. SNP arrays have been designed to map and identify these genomic regions. Genome wide studies also use QTL mapping approach for identification of complex traits. This review involves analysis of some high density SNP arrays, some associated markers and their applications in agriculture and health research.
